Even planes crash.

I’m hard on myself. I wouldn’t say I’m a perfectionist, but reality is I am. I expect everything to go perfectly. I’d probably never state that, but given my reaction when they don’t, it’s a reality. Because I expect things to go perfectly, I’m frustrated when they don’t.

One day it occurs to me even planes crash. They’re highly engineered with the utmost safety standards, are rigorously maintained and flown by highly competent pilots. People’s very lives are dependent upon them being perfect and, yet, even planes crash.

How foolish of me to expect everything I do would go perfectly.

It’s a work in progress, but I’m learning to let go and ease back on myself a little. Knowing myself, I’ll probably still expect things to go perfectly, but when I get too hard on myself, I’m working on remembering…even planes crash.
